M25P(4) BSD Kernel Interfaces Manual M25P(4)NAMEm25p -- STMicroelectronics M25P family of SPI-connected flash devicesSYNOPSISm25p* at spi0 slave 0DESCRIPTIONThe m25p driver provides support for STMicrolelectronics' M25P family of SPI connected NOR flash devices.SEE ALSOspi(4)HISTORYThe machine-independent m25p driver was written by Garrett D'Amore for the Champaign-Urbana Community Wireless Network Project (CUWiN), and appeared in NetBSD 4.0.BUGSSome important bits that are vital for use as a mass storage device are still missing. Specifically, there is no API to erase the device, and there is no support for device partitioning.BSDOctober 9, 2006 BSD
